JUMP ST-ART - KAVA returns with an exhibition of short films

Kinvara Courthouse art gallery space re-opens with two events over two weekends

JUMP ST-ART, a visual arts event to mark the re-opening of the Kinvara Courthouse art gallery space, takes place this weekend and next.

This event will include a series of short films by local artists, videos, and an exhibition of artworks created during the lockdown.

The Courthouse will be open for viewing for two weekends, including this weekend (Friday May 28 to Sunday 30 ), focussing on the videos, and June 4 to 6, focussing on the visual arts. Gallery opening times are 12 noon to 4pm.

The films

This weekend’s events will features an animated short film, In Those Days by KAVA member Patricia Timmons; a collaboration with ConTempo; short artist introduction videos put together as a remote collaboration by Craig McLeod and the individual KAVA artists; Zack and Silk by Louise Wallace; and 5 Years of KAVA: a slide show looking back on KAVA’s past events.

The weekend will also see a screening of Them by award winning filmmaker Robin Lochmann. Them is set in a forgotten village, where everyone is cut from the same cloth, a new, self-proclaimed leader arrives changing the local way of life. Dividing lines are carved out as the once unified society is torn and segregated. The film examines misguided ideologies, destructive leadership, and what we have in common.
